Head to head by decade
| Decade | India | Papua New Guinea |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1950s | 3.7 | 3.36 | 0.34 | India |
| 1960s | 3.24 | 3.07 | 0.17 | India |
| 1970s | 2.9 | 2.71 | 0.19 | India |
| 1980s | 2.65 | 2.46 | 0.19 | India |
| 1990s | 2.52 | 2.39 | 0.13 | India |
| 2000s | 2.4 | 2.33 | 0.07 | India |
| 2010s | 2.29 | 2.29 | 0 | — |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
